Hai我希望文本应该位于单元格的底部,但它显示在中间。请帮我解决这个问题。我在td中键入valign =“bottom”,但后来也没有在单元格的底部。
<table cellpadding="0" cellspacing="0" border="0">
<tr>
<td valign="bottom" style="padding-left: 20px; background-color: Green">
<div style="padding-top: 5px">
<div style="float: left">
First Name
</div>
<div style="float: left; font-size: 11px; padding-top: 2px">
(as in passport)
</div>
<div style="float: left; color: Red; padding-left: 1px">
*
</div>
</div>
</td>
<td valign="bottom" style="padding-left: 20px">
<div style="padding-top: 5px">
<div style="float: left">
Last Name
</div>
<div style="float: left; font-size: 10px">
(as in passport)
</div>
<div style="float: left; color: Red">
*
</div>
</div>
</td>
</tr>
<tr>
<td style="padding-left: 20px">
<asp:TextBox ID="txtfname" runat="server" BackColor="#FFFEDF" Width="200px" ></asp:TextBox>
</td>
<td style="padding-left: 20px; padding-top: 0px">
<asp:TextBox ID="txtlname" runat="server" BackColor="#FFFEDF" Width="200px" ></asp:TextBox>
</td>
</tr>
</table>
答案 0 :(得分:0)
您可以将“position: relative; bottom: -3px;
”添加到td中的div - 它只会将它们移动3 px。
这是小提琴:http://jsfiddle.net/BLTRx/
另一种可能性是使小文本独立于细胞内容。该文本将始终保持在同一位置:http://jsfiddle.net/h5Vzw/
但我建议你将整个样式放在外部样式表中,以避免使用样式标签。